Normal Operation

WARNING: This page is about a different car, the 2005 Lincoln LS. However, it is still accessible from the selected car via links, so may be relevant.

The transceiver module communicates with the passive anti-theft system (PATS) key. The control functions are contained in the instrument cluster. This instrument cluster carries out all of the PATS functions such as receiving the identification code from the pats key and controlling engine enable. The instrument cluster initiates the key interrogation sequence when the key is inserted in the ignition switch and when the ignition switch is turned to the RUN or START position.
